Draftkings Single Game Showdown Contest Rules
You have $50,000 to utilize on five players from either team. However, one of those players will be designated as your team captain. The captain accumulates 1.5 times the standard fantasy points. Additionally, the captain is 1.5 times the standard cost of the flex position.
The remaining four players in your lineup will receive the standard fantasy points. Having stated that, it is highly important for you to identify the correct player for your captain position if you hope to win a large field DFS GPP (guaranteed prize pool) showdown contest.

Starting pitcher Yoshinobu Yamamoto has certainly been an essential part of the Los Angeles Dodgers starting pitching rotation this season. With that said, how has Yamamoto performed from a statistical perspective in 2025? Let’s review the veteran pitcher’s relevant game data from the 2025 MLB regular season to answer that question.
Through seven starts made in 2025, Los Angeles Dodgers starting pitcher Yoshinobu Yamamoto has compiled a 4-2 (win-loss record), a 1.06 ERA (Earned Run Average) and a 1.35 WHIP (Walks and Hits per Inning Pitched). Additionally, Yamamoto has tallied 49 strikeouts while allowing 13 walks in 40.1 innings pitched this season.
Last month, in the Los Angeles Dodgers 3-0 shutout win over the Texas Rangers, Los Angeles starting pitcher Yoshinobu Yamamoto pitched rather well. Let me be more specific. Yamamoto pitched seven quality innings while scattering five hits and no walks in the Dodgers victory over the Rangers.
